When It's a Real HVAC Emergency
Knowing what's an emergency can keep your family safe. In Sour Lake, we consider these situations urgent: a total loss of heat when temperatures dip below freezing, a complete AC failure during a dangerous heatwave, any smell of gas or suspected carbon monoxide, electrical burning smells from your unit, or major water leaking from your AC inside the house. Safety always comes first.
Our Local Climate and Your Home's System
Sour Lake's climate is tough on HVAC equipment. Our high humidity makes ACs work overtime and can lead to frozen coils or clogged drain lines. Summer heatwaves strain compressors, while winter storms can challenge older furnaces. Whether you live in an older home with a gas furnace, a newer build with a heat pump, or a mobile home with a ductless mini-split, the humidity and temperature swings test every system. Common setups we see are central AC with gas furnaces and increasingly, heat pumps for year-round efficiency.
Common HVAC Problems We See in Sour Lake
We get calls daily for issues many homeowners face. AC not cooling enough is big in July. Furnaces that won't ignite surprise folks on the first cold morning. Clogged condensate lines from our humid air cause AC leaks inside homes—we helped a family off Main Street last summer whose unit flooded a closet. Failing capacitors, thermostat glitches, and reduced airflow are also frequent. One call from a homeowner near the park was for a sputtering furnace; it turned out to be a cracked heat exchanger, a serious carbon monoxide risk. It's why we take every call seriously.

HVAC Service Cost Breakdown for Sour Lake
We believe in being upfront about costs. Most service calls start with a diagnostic fee, which covers the technician's time to find the problem. For emergency or after-hours calls, there's typically a call-out fee, and labor rates are higher (often 1.5 to 2 times the regular rate) for nights, weekends, or holidays. Then you have parts and any necessary permits. As an example in our area: a daytime diagnostic might be $79-$129, while an emergency call-out on a Sunday could be $150-$250. A common repair like replacing a capacitor might total $200-$400 during the day, but more if it's an after-hours emergency. Major replacements, like a furnace, require permits and have different costs. These are estimates, and we always provide a clear quote before any work begins.

Safety Checklist While You Wait for Help
- If you smell gas, evacuate immediately and call your gas utility from outside.
- If the CO alarm sounds, get everyone out and call 911.
- If it's safe to do so, shut off the HVAC system at the thermostat or breaker.
- Keep away from any electrical components that are sparking or smoking.
- Move children, elderly family members, or pets to a safe, comfortable location.
- Remember, never attempt to repair gas lines or high-voltage electrical parts yourself.
Local Codes and Why Licensing Matters
In Sour Lake and across Texas, HVAC work must follow specific codes for your safety. This includes proper furnace venting to prevent carbon monoxide buildup, EPA-certified handling of refrigerants, and permits for major system replacements. Hiring a licensed HVAC service ensures the work meets these standards, protects your home's insurance, and keeps your family safe.
